By Obaloluwa Joshua, LAGOS
AC Milan have announced the signing of Christopher Nkunku from Chelsea, Prompt News reports.
Nkunku signed a five-year contract until 2030 with the Serie A giants. The Frenchman will wear the number 18 shirt at his new club.
The striker joined Chelsea in June 2023 from Bundesliga club RB Leipzig.
He becomes Milan’s eighth signing of the summer transfer window following the previous additions of Luka Modric, Samuele Ricci, Ardon Jashari, Pervis Estupinan, Koni De Winter, Zachary Athekame and Pietro Terracciano.
Nkunku was restricted to 14 appearances and three goals in his debut campaign due to injury.
